
Fechado
Publicado
Job Description I migrated websites from a Plesk VPS to a new AlmaLinux VPS with Virtualmin. The migration was done using: rsync /var/www/vhosts → /home rsync /var/lib/mysql → new server The new server environment: OS: AlmaLinux Control Panel: Virtualmin Web Server: Apache PHP: PHP-FPM Database: MariaDB Mail: Postfix + Dovecot SSL: Let's Encrypt Current Issues Some parts of the migration work, but several problems remain: 1. Website Issues Some websites show Index of / Some domains open another website instead of their own Some sites show 500 Internal Server Error Some sites show database connection errors 2. WordPress Issues WordPress sites sometimes redirect incorrectly Some sites show ERR_TOO_MANY_REDIRECTS Some sites show Error establishing a database connection 3. Apache Configuration Some VirtualHost configs may be incorrect Some domains may have wrong DocumentRoot Some domains are loading the default site instead of their own 4. Database Issues MariaDB data was migrated directly from /var/lib/mysql Database users/permissions may not be properly mapped Some websites cannot connect to their databases 5. SSL Issues SSL certificates exist for some domains but not all Let's Encrypt renewal previously failed due to multiple domains Need SSL configured correctly for all domains 6. File Structure Issues Some domains may have incorrect folder structure after migration, for example: /home/domain/public_html /home/[login to view URL] Websites may need to be moved to the correct Virtualmin user directories. Requirements I need someone who: Has experience with Virtualmin / Webmin Has experience with Plesk to Virtualmin migrations Understands Apache VirtualHost configuration Can repair MariaDB permissions and users Can fix PHP-FPM mapping Can repair SSL (Let's Encrypt) setup Can restore correct DocumentRoot for each domain Goal Restore all websites so that: Each domain loads its correct website Databases connect properly SSL works correctly Emails remain unchanged and working Server configuration is clean and stable Important Notes Email configuration must not break Server access will be provided via SSH (root access) Work must be done remotely
ID do Projeto: 40301864
22 propostas
Projeto remoto
Ativo há 25 dias
Defina seu orçamento e seu prazo
Seja pago pelo seu trabalho
Descreva sua proposta
É grátis para se inscrever e fazer ofertas em trabalhos
22 freelancers estão ofertando em média ₹624 INR/hora for esse trabalho

As an experienced full-stack senior developer with a solid background in PHP and MySQL, I can confidently say that I'm capable of handling your project end-to-end, from resolving the VPS migration issue to fixing SSL problems and ensuring all websites are running smoothly. My skills align perfectly with your project requirements. I've got over a decade of experience working with complex web environments and similar migrations, including Plesk to Virtualmin transitions, making me well-versed in understanding Apache VirtualHost configurations and performing MariaDB repairs. Additionally, my extensive knowledge of Laravel, CodeIgniter, React.js (among many others), complements my ability to handle technically demanding projects like yours. As a seasoned problem solver, I can effectively map MariaDB permissions/users and repair PHP-FPM mappings. With my attention to detail, file structure issues, and misplaced VirtualHost configurations would be swiftly put right.
₹250 INR em 40 dias
6,9
6,9

Hi, As you can see my Profile and Past Work History, I have strong skills in LINUX Plesk and Virtualmin Web-Hosting Panels, I can easily and properly migrate/Setup all of your domains/Emails to Virtualmin, Wrong method, why did you given this command (rsync /var/lib/mysql → new server ), it has been messed up all things, have to re-install Virtualmin/AlmaLinux.. How many websites do you have ? Lets discuss more details in Chat.. Thanks!!
₹500 INR em 40 dias
6,3
6,3

Hi, I have 8+ years of experience in hosting, server management, and website migrations. I will migrate your website from the current hosting/server to a new server, including all website files, databases, and configurations, with minimal downtime and no data loss. I will also configure all required services and packages needed to run the website securely, set up cron jobs as required by the application, and implement SSL and security best practices. The server and website will be optimized for better speed, stability, and reliability. Post-migration testing will be done to ensure everything works correctly. Please discuss your requirements so we can get started. Thank you
₹250 INR em 1 dia
6,2
6,2

Hi there, I have over 10 years work experience with Linux and server management fixing these kind of issues. My price ofr the task is 3500 inr negotiable depending on the underlying issue. Ping me and I'll help you out. Cheers
₹3.500 INR em 1 dia
6,0
6,0

Hi, I have done several project on Virtualmin. I can fix all things you listed. Message me now and let's get started. Momin
₹1.000 INR em 10 dias
5,8
5,8

Warm Greeting! I understand you migrated your websites from **Plesk VPS to AlmaLinux with Virtualmin**, and now several issues remain including incorrect VirtualHost routing, WordPress redirects, database connection errors, MariaDB permission mismatches, and incomplete SSL configuration. I can systematically review the **Apache VirtualHost configuration, DocumentRoot paths, PHP-FPM mappings, and Virtualmin domain settings** to ensure each domain loads its correct site. I will also repair **MariaDB users/permissions after the /var/lib/mysql migration**, fix WordPress database configs, resolve redirect loops, and properly configure **Let’s Encrypt SSL for all domains** while ensuring **Postfix/Dovecot email services remain untouched and stable**. I have strong experience with **Linux servers, Virtualmin/Webmin, Apache, MariaDB migrations, and WordPress hosting environments**, and I focus on restoring stable configurations with clear documentation. To build reputation here, **I'm offering a discounted rate without compromising on quality**. I’m excited about the opportunity to collaborate and look forward to working with you! Best regards, Muamer Kaukovic
₹550 INR em 40 dias
5,2
5,2

I am Rajesh, Linux Server Administration and i have good experience in fixing server migrations, especially Plesk to Virtualmin environments with Apache, PHP-FPM, and MariaDB. I understand your migration used rsync from /var/www/vhosts and /var/lib/mysql, which often causes issues like wrong VirtualHost mappings, incorrect DocumentRoot paths, database permission mismatches, and WordPress redirect or connection errors. I will audit the Virtualmin domain configurations, repair Apache VirtualHost entries, and ensure each domain points to the correct public_html directory. I will also fix MariaDB database users and privileges so WordPress sites connect properly, resolve ERR_TOO_MANY_REDIRECTS by correcting site URLs and SSL settings, and configure PHP-FPM mappings where required. Additionally, I will review and reinstall Let's Encrypt certificates for all domains while ensuring Postfix and Dovecot email services remain unaffected. The goal is restoring every website to load its correct content with stable server configuration. Thanks, Rajesh Jangid Full-Stack Developer | 10+ Years Experience
₹300 INR em 40 dias
5,4
5,4

Hi, I’ve handled several server migrations and recovery tasks similar to yours, especially Plesk → Virtualmin / Webmin environments, and I can help stabilize your new AlmaLinux VPS. From your description, the issues likely relate to VirtualHost mapping, DocumentRoot paths, MariaDB user permissions, and WordPress configuration after rsync migration. I can audit the server and systematically fix: • Apache VirtualHost configuration so each domain loads its correct website • Correct DocumentRoot and folder structure inside Virtualmin user directories • MariaDB users, permissions, and database mapping after the direct /var/lib/mysql migration • WordPress redirect and database connection errors • PHP-FPM configuration and domain mapping • Let’s Encrypt SSL setup so certificates renew correctly for all domains My goal will be to restore every domain properly, reconnect databases, ensure SSL works, and keep the email system (Postfix + Dovecot) untouched and stable. I’m comfortable working via SSH with root access and can start diagnosing the server immediately. Quick question: Approximately how many domains/websites were migrated to this new server? Looking forward to helping you get everything running cleanly again. Best regards, Anmol Verma
₹250 INR em 40 dias
3,5
3,5

As a Web Developer with over five years of experience and having handled numerous migrations, I understand your pain points and can effectively address each one. I am well-versed in both Virtualmin and Plesk, which gives me a unique advantage in restoring the infrastructure of your websites. My experience with Apache VirtualHost configuration means I can pinpoint errors and correct them for a streamlined and robust server. One of my core strengths is database management and I have successfully repaired MariaDB permissions and users in similar scenarios. This will ensure that all your websites connect to their respective databases without any hiccups. Moreover, tackling the SSL issues by configuring Let's Encrypt properly for all domains is not an issue given my skill set. I deeply understand the value of clean, stable server configurations for optimal performance, coupled with preserving email configurations throughout the process. Rest assured, choosing me aligns with your goals of a fully functional VPS environment where websites load correctly, databases are connected properly, all SSL certificates are in place, email functionalities work perfectly while maintaining a robust server configuration. All work will be done remotely and within the given timeframe for peace of mind. Looking forward to working on this challenge!
₹100 INR em 40 dias
3,5
3,5

With over six years of extensive experience with PHP, MySQL, and website migration, I am well-prepared and confident in my ability to rectify the issues you're currently experiencing after your VPS migration. Throughout my career, I have successfully completed numerous projects dealing with similar problems. Moreover, I am familiar with Virtualmin, Webmin, Plesk migrations and Apache VirtualHost configuration. My competence isn't limited to just fixing migration issues as there are other critically relevant areas where I can render my expertise. They include repairing MariaDB permissions and users, correcting SSL setup woes (like handling Let's Encrypt renewal), and even restoring the correct DocumentRoot for each domain. So even though your project demands a precise set of skills and a meticulous approach, rest assured that I'm moulded for the task. In summary, I'm determined to not only fix all the outstanding issues but also ensure a clean and stable server configuration while leaving your emails intact. Given a chance to demonstrate my efficacy, I guarantee you nothing less than thorough professionalism, effective communication, and timely delivery for your project. Remember, your satisfaction is my utmost priority. Let's start this conversation right away by clicking "Hire Me"!
₹250 INR em 40 dias
3,2
3,2

Hi I have 15+ years of experience working as a Linux system administrator. I have worked with Webmin and Virtualmin both. I can troubleshoot and fix issues with your migration. Let me know when we can discuss it. Best Regards Rahul Kumar
₹800 INR em 40 dias
2,8
2,8

Hello. I can help you with this project immediately. I will complete this task as quickly and qualitatively as possible. About me: My name is Oleksandr. I am a sysadmin with 20 years of experience. My core competencies are Linux and FreeBSD. I have experience in general system administration, mail servers, web security, VPN, VOIP, LAMP, Cloud services, virtualization. Thank you for your time and consideration.
₹2.500 INR em 40 dias
2,5
2,5

Hi, I can help you fully stabilize and fix your migrated server. I’ve handled multiple **Plesk → Virtualmin migrations** and understand the exact issues you're facing after rsync-based transfers. Here’s how I’ll approach it: • Fix Apache VirtualHosts (correct DocumentRoot, domain mapping, remove default site conflicts) • Resolve “Index of /”, wrong domain loading, and 500 errors • Repair WordPress issues (redirect loops, wp-config, URL mismatches) • Fix MariaDB users, permissions, and database connectivity • Verify and map PHP-FPM pools correctly per domain • Clean up file structure under /home to match Virtualmin standards • Reconfigure and reissue Let’s Encrypt SSL for all domains • Ensure Postfix + Dovecot email setup remains intact (no disruption) I’ll also audit the full server to ensure everything is clean, secure, and stable after fixes. Since this was a manual rsync migration, these issues are expected—but fully fixable with proper mapping and configuration. I can start immediately via SSH and complete this efficiently with minimal downtime. Let’s get all your websites running perfectly again. Thanks
₹250 INR em 40 dias
2,4
2,4

Hello, I understand you need help fixing issues after migrating websites from Plesk VPS to a new AlmaLinux server with Virtualmin, where some domains show wrong sites, database errors, redirects, and SSL problems. The goal is to restore all websites so they load correctly with proper database connections and stable server configuration. Here’s what I can provide: Diagnose and fix Apache VirtualHost configuration, DocumentRoot mapping, and domain routing issues. Repair MariaDB users, permissions, and database connections for all websites including WordPress. Resolve PHP-FPM mapping, redirect loops, and configure Let's Encrypt SSL correctly for all domains. I bring over 4+ years of experience in Linux server administration, Apache, PHP, MySQL/MariaDB, and control panels like Plesk, Webmin, and Virtualmin. I have handled multiple VPS migrations and server recovery tasks, ensuring websites run smoothly with secure and optimized configurations. Just to clarify a few things: How many total domains/websites are currently hosted on the server? Are DNS records already pointing to the new VPS or still partially using the old server? Please come to the chat box to discuss more about your project. Best regards Indresh Kushwaha
₹300 INR em 40 dias
0,0
0,0

Hello, I have experience managing Linux servers, Virtualmin/Webmin, Apache, MariaDB, and WordPress migrations, and I can help fix the issues after your Plesk → Virtualmin migration. I can diagnose and resolve VirtualHost configuration, DocumentRoot mapping, database permissions, PHP-FPM configuration, and SSL (Let’s Encrypt) setup to ensure each domain loads the correct website and databases connect properly while keeping Postfix/Dovecot email services intact. I’m comfortable working via SSH with root access and can start immediately to stabilize the server and restore all sites. Looking forward to helping you resolve this quickly. Best regards
₹350 INR em 28 dias
0,0
0,0

Hello, This kind of issue is very common when migrating from Plesk to Virtualmin using rsync because both panels use a completely different structure for domains, Apache configs, and database users. I’ve fixed similar migrations before where domains load the wrong site, show “Index of /”, or WordPress cannot connect to the database. I can log in via SSH and go through the server step by step: – verify VirtualHost configs – correct DocumentRoot for each domain – repair MariaDB users and permissions – fix WordPress database connections – check PHP-FPM pools – reissue Let's Encrypt certificates if needed The goal will be to make sure every domain loads its correct website, databases connect properly, and email configuration remains untouched. I can start working on this right away.
₹200 INR em 40 dias
0,0
0,0

new delhi, India
Membro desde abr. 19, 2018
₹100-400 INR / hora
₹100-400 INR / hora
₹100-400 INR / hora
₹100-400 INR / hora
₹100-400 INR / hora
₹600-1500 INR
₹12500-37500 INR
$10-50 USD
₹400-750 INR / hora
$47.5-95 USD
₹37500-75000 INR
$30-250 USD
$10-30 USD
₹1000000-2500000 INR
$15-25 USD / hora
₹600-1500 INR
$30-250 USD
$10-30 USD
₹12500-37500 INR
₹1500-12500 INR
$10-30 USD
$15-25 USD / hora
₹12500-37500 INR
₹600-1500 INR
$20-40 AUD